Comprehending Sash WindowsWhat Are Sash Windows?
Sash windows are conventional windows that consist of two frames (sashes) that slide vertically. They have actually been a popular choice in houses, especially in the UK, considering that the 17th century. repairmywindowsanddoors provides aesthetic worth, permits natural light flow, and provides excellent ventilation.

Typical issues consist of:
- Drafts and Air Leakage: Old windows might lose their insulating residential or commercial properties.
- Rotten Wood: Timber can end up being susceptible to rot and decay.
- Problem Opening or Closing: Paint buildup or damaged cables can hinder performance.
- Condensation and Misted Glass: Aging seals can lead to foggy windows and decreased visibility.
- Aesthetic Deterioration: Paint chips or scratches can mar the windows' appearance.
Renovation services can address these problems, extending the life of the windows while improving energy efficiency and visual appeal.

Q5: How frequently should I refurbish my sash windows?
Routine maintenance is suggested, with a comprehensive inspection every 5-10 years. This proactive approach ensures small concerns are attended to before they intensify.
